summaryrefslogtreecommitdiffstats
path: root/vespaclient-core/src/main/java/com/yahoo/feedapi/Feeder.java
diff options
context:
space:
mode:
Diffstat (limited to 'vespaclient-core/src/main/java/com/yahoo/feedapi/Feeder.java')
-rw-r--r--vespaclient-core/src/main/java/com/yahoo/feedapi/Feeder.java6
1 files changed, 3 insertions, 3 deletions
diff --git a/vespaclient-core/src/main/java/com/yahoo/feedapi/Feeder.java b/vespaclient-core/src/main/java/com/yahoo/feedapi/Feeder.java
index e354cba141d..a2bb2e8514b 100644
--- a/vespaclient-core/src/main/java/com/yahoo/feedapi/Feeder.java
+++ b/vespaclient-core/src/main/java/com/yahoo/feedapi/Feeder.java
@@ -10,6 +10,7 @@ import java.util.List;
import javax.xml.stream.XMLStreamException;
import com.yahoo.document.DocumentTypeManager;
+import com.yahoo.vespaxmlparser.FeedOperation;
import com.yahoo.vespaxmlparser.FeedReader;
import com.yahoo.vespaxmlparser.VespaXMLFeedReader;
@@ -80,14 +81,13 @@ public abstract class Feeder {
while (!sender.isAborted()) {
try {
- VespaXMLFeedReader.Operation op = new VespaXMLFeedReader.Operation();
- reader.read(op);
+ FeedOperation op = reader.read();
if (createIfNonExistent && op.getDocumentUpdate() != null) {
op.getDocumentUpdate().setCreateIfNonExistent(true);
}
// Done feeding.
- if (op.getType() == VespaXMLFeedReader.OperationType.INVALID) {
+ if (op.getType() == FeedOperation.Type.INVALID) {
break;
} else {
sender.sendOperation(op);